Not in this file, since this file is shared by all the tools and...
> > #ifndef CONFIG_64BIT > #error "CONFIG_64BIT was not set" > #endif
...we'll surely hit this error right now since nothing is setting CONFIG_64BIT when compiling KVM selftests.
We need to define CONFIG_64BIT in the build somewhere prior to any headers which depend on it being included. Maybe we can simply add -DCONFIG_64BIT to CFLAGS, since all KVM selftests supported architectures are 64-bit.
